It’s still spring, but these particular color scheme invokes the image of an outdoor summer wedding by the beach. The shades range from a cool turquoise blue and sunny yellow, deep pumpkin colored orange and an exquisite plum purple. This proves that it is absolutely OK to mix in the bright and the dark without causing a strain to the eye. So go ahead and get inspired to unite different shades of colors together!

If you want bright colors to pop out even more, have a white or neutral color tone in the background. Just take a look at this simple and cute table decor.
